Of course women still use them. Ulta, and Sally's Beauty Supply carry dozens of models. The most popular ones do not have a clamp. One winds hair around the barrel. Gloves are provided if you are not proficient at doing this, because it is easy to get burned. There are tons of styling products to put on hair, so hair will not get scorched by the irons heat.
